Now I'm starting to think that Tom Bombadil is Illuvatar Himself (creator of everything Middle-earth).

He said he came before everything, before Elves and Ents and before rivers and all.

The Ring of Power has no power over him.

He can see Frodo even he's wearing the Ring. Now Illuvatar made everything and everyone so of course he can see all his creations.

He tried to help them when things have gone to seem hopeless but still he let them do some things their own way. To think that the Hobbits cannot defend and save themselves against some forces of Evil because they themselves are not entirely sure of what's going on, and Gandalf wasn't with them, and the Fellowship wasn't formed yet, He was there to look over them before they went to Bree and met Aragorn.

Just like our own God. Nobody really knows who and what He is, or is He even real. No certain explanations about his identity just like Tom. God can see us through everything and there's no way that we can hide from him because he's the one who made us. I believe that He's always there to help us when all things goes weary and almost impossible to solve but still He lets us use our own instincts to do what we have to do about something else.

So yeah, it's just my opinion but I think Tom Bombadil is the almighty Illuvatar. 🙂
